Chinese Veal

1 small can crushed pineapple
6 veal cutlets
1 tablespoon lemon juice
6 slices fresh canned pineapple
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
2 tablespoons sherry
Salt and pepper
Flour

Method: Roll cutlets in flour, pepper, salt, fry quickly to brown, place in a casserole dish, mix crushed pineapple, some lemon juice and sherry, and pour over cutlets. Cover, cook for 1 hour in moderate oven 375°, fry pineapple slices and arrange around cutlets. Garnish with parsley, serve with boiled rice.

Source: contributed by Mrs. Thelma Stewart (A.C.H. Volunteer Service) in The Adelaide Children's Hospital Recipe Book 1978 (Port Adelaide: Messenger Press, 1978), p.31.
